António Zambujo: Influences

The fado singer from Portugal sustains the genre's tradition of longing and melancholy, exemplified by Amália Rodrigues classics such as "Meu Amor é Marinheiro" (My Love Is a Sailor). Zambujo also connects fado to its colonial descendents in Brazil by importing the graceful beauty of Caetano Veloso tracks like "How Beautiful Could a Being Be".
